Neurological problems (NPs) are frequently connected with different critical illnesses in intensive care unit (ICU) patients, and they may influence ICU outcomes. This study aims to examine the effects of NPs on ICU outcomes, especially in pulmonary ICU patients. This is a retrospective observational study comprising adult pulmonary critical care patients who were hospitalized between 2015 and 2019. The frequency of NPs at admission, their impact on mechanical ventilation (MV), ICU outcomes, the rate of NP development during the ICU stay, and risk factors for them were investigated. A total of 361 patients were included in the study, and 130 of them (36%) had NPs (group 1). The noninvasive ventilation requirement rate in patients with NPs was less than in those without NPs (group 2), and the requirement of MV was significantly more frequent in this group (37% and 19%, p<0.05). The duration of MV (19±27 and 8±6 days, p=0.003) and sepsis rate (31% and 18%, p=0.005) were also higher in group 1. NPs developing after ICU admission increased the MV requirement 3 times as an independent risk factor. Risk factors for ICU-acquired NPs were the existence of sepsis during admission [odds ratio (OR): 2.01, confidence interval (CI) 95%: 1.02-4, p=0.045] and longer MV durations before ICU admission (OR: 1.05, CI 95%: 1.004-41.103, p=0.033). NPs were not independent risk factors for mortality (OR: 0.67, CI 95%: 0.37-1.240, p=0.207). NPs did not increase mortality but more frequently caused MV requirement, more extubation failure, and a longer ICU stay in this study population. Additionally, our data suggest that having sepsis during admission and a longer length of MV prior to admission may increase the neurological complication rate.

INTRODUCTION: Hypercapnic respiratory failure (HRF) is one of the most frequent reasons for intensive care unit (ICU) admissions. In this study, we aimed to investigate the risk factors for prolonged ICU stay in HRF patients for longer than 7, 10, and 15 days. METHODS: Impact of demographics, vitals at the admission, comorbid disease severity, respiratory parameters, admission diagnosis, noninvasive mechanical ventilation (NIV) application time and settings, arterial blood gas, and blood biochemistry results were analyzed in patients with HRF to investigate risk factors for longer ICU stay. RESULTS: A total of 210 patients who were admitted to ICU with HRF (PaCO2 values of 45 mmHg and higher) were included in this retrospective cohort study. The mean age of the patients was 69 ± 12 years, and the mean ICU duration was 9 ± 7 days. Forty-five percent of the patients stayed in the ICU for more than one week and 10% of them stayed for more than 15 days. Risk factors for a prolonged stay in ICU for more than 7 days were high SOFA score, acute renal failure (ARF) at admission, low PaO2/FiO2 on the 2nd day of admission, and high TSH level. Low FEV1 and FEV1/FVC ratio, ARF at admission, and low PaO2/FiO2 ratio on the 2nd day of admission were found to be risk factors for prolonged stay in ICU for longer than 10 days. Significant risk factors prolonging the ICU duration for more than 15 days were high SOFA score, low FEV1, low FEV1/FVC ratio (p = 0.008), and hypothyroidism (p = 0.037). FEV1% predicted less than 25.5% and FEV1/FVC% less than 46.5% were significantly associated with ICU stay longer than 10 days. CONCLUSION: Earlier diagnosis and treatment of patients with hypothyroidism and severe airflow obstruction could shorten the length of ICU stay of hypercapnic patients.

Leiomyosarcomas are rare neoplasms of the smooth muscles. Primary pulmonary leiomyosarcomas, which constitute approximately 0.2%-0.5% of all primary lung malignancies, are extremely rare and highly lethal. They may originate from the smooth muscle cells of the bronchial wall, the blood vessels, or the pulmonary interstitium, and their rare occurrence, localization, and nonspecific clinical symptoms mean that correct diagnosis and proper management are often delayed. Here, we report a rapidly growing primary pulmonary leiomyosarcoma, which invaded the right atrium, vena cava superior, mediastinum, right hilar area, and left pulmonary artery within 4 months. On histopathology, a transthoracic needle biopsy of the mass confirmed leiomyosarcoma, and delayed presentation meant that there was a local spread to the neighboring structures at the time of diagnosis.
